Responsibilities

  • Meet with prospective renters and take them on tours of the units and the property.
  • Follow up with prospective new residents.
  • Process rental applications.
  • Lease to and move in qualified residents.
  • Maintain all resident files, ensuring completeness and accuracy of all paperwork and documentation.
  • Submit resident and property work orders.
  • Conduct resident move-outs in accordance with state law and company standards.
  • Maintain all account records and transactions including NSF's, rent allowances, concessions, rent increases and other management-approved debits and credits.
  • Maintain a calendar of scheduled move-ins, ensuring all move-in appointments are completed and all apartments inspected and compliant with established standards prior to move-in.
  • Update unit availability daily.
  • Assist in marketing functions including creating flyers, market surveys and shopping competitive properties.
  • Assist in planning property resident functions.
  • Attend functions and participate as host for any functions as directed by property manager.
  • Provide clerical and phone support.
  • Contribute to cleanliness and curb appeal of the units and property on a continuing basis.
  • Demonstrate ability to resolve resident complaints and direct pertinent issues and matters to the community manager.
  • Stay on the cutting edge of market conditions, trends and product knowledge in the community and competitive communities.
  • Ability to work some nights, every other Saturday and occasional holidays if needed.
